What Does a a Long-Term Care Insurance Agent in Wappingers Falls Cost?
Long-term care insurance premiums in New York vary widely based on age health and coverage level. A typical policy for a 55 year old may cost between 1500 and 3000 dollars per year. Partnership policies may have slightly higher premiums but offer asset protection benefits. This is general information not insurance advice.

Frequently Asked Questions
What does a long-term care insurance agent in Wappingers Falls do?
An agent helps you compare policies from multiple insurers and explains coverage options. They can also advise on New York State Partnership policies that provide asset protection. Agents do not provide legal advice but can clarify policy terms.
Are long-term care insurance premiums tax deductible in New York?
Yes, premiums for qualified long-term care insurance policies may be deductible on New York State taxes. The deduction depends on your age and the amount of premium paid. Consult a tax professional for your specific situation.
What is the New York Partnership for Long-Term Care program?
This state program allows you to protect assets equal to the amount your policy pays. For example if your policy pays 100000 dollars in benefits you can keep 100000 dollars in assets and still qualify for Medicaid. Only policies with a Partnership endorsement qualify.
